Deutsch: Das kurze Video zeigt, wie ein kleiner ungefährlicher Brandungsrückstrom entgegen den Wellen und unter diese hinunter führt. Größere solche Ströme können Menschen unter Wasser und von der Küste wegziehen. Sie sind unter anderem in Frankreich (Baine) und Florida (Rip currents) verantwortliche für tödliche Badeunfälle.

Die Aunfahme hier entstand am Strand der Nordseeinsel Wangerooge, etwas westlich des Hauptortes, in der ersten Hälfte des Juli 2023.

Nicht nur die Brandung, auch die Gezeiten können starke Strömungen bewirken, auch bei spiegelglatter See. Siehe dazu den kurzen Video zu einer Gezeitenstufe im Hafen von Wangerooge.
